Camille Claudel (1864-1943)

This thematic tour presents Camille Claudel’s artistic career within its historic and biographic context. Her artistic precociousness and first steps as a young sculptor, her creative dialogue with Rodin, and the intense period of activity preceding her confinement to an asylum in 1913. The works focused on during this tour – from Old Helen to Perseus and the Gorgon – are representative of the artist’s entire career and clearly demonstrate the expressive treatment of her portraits, as well as her search to express human feelings and emotions. Camille Claudel combines the expressive naturalism of the representation of human bodies with a symbolist searching, thereby creating a sculptural oeuvre stimulating a meditation on universal, timeless themes.
